The Vilnius Uprising of 1794 began on April 22, 1794, during which Polish[1]-Lithuanian[2] force led by Jakub Jasiński fought Russian forces occupying the city during the Kościuszko Uprising.[3] The Russians were expelled from Vilnius, and thanks to Jasiński's skill, no casualties were sustained during the bloodless uprising.[4] Vilnius townspeople also actively participated in the city's defense from the Russians, some even by throwing stones at them.[5]
